Combining classic '60s pop with the D.I.Y. ethos of punk Up For A Bit With The Pastels is the band's mysterious and exciting debut album. Originally released by Glass Records in 1987 this is an hugely influential album and a must have for fans of bands like Belle & Sebastian and The Pains Of Being Pure At Heart. Despite being hailed by the likes of Kurt Cobain and Sonic Youth, The Pastels seem to have been condemned to be a band's band forever: as one of their later album tracks says, an "unfair kind of fame."
